VOLUME ADJUSTMENT This turns on and off, as well as adjusts, the phone function (ringer, incoming and outgoing volume), the voice guide function and the beep function. ● "Ringtone": Adjust the volume level of the ringtone by touching "+" or "Ϫ". ● "Incoming Call": Adjust the incoming call volume by touching "+" or "-". ● "Outgoing Call": NSE0032 BASIC OPERATION 1. Press SETTING. 2. Select "Volume & Beeps". 3. 4. 5. 6. Select the preferred adjustment item. Touch the "+" or "-" key. After setting, touch "Back" key. Touch "Back" to return to the previous screen. Press MAP to return to the current location map screen. Adjust the outgoing call volume by touching "+" or "Ϫ". ● "Switch Beeps": Select to toggle the beep function between on and off. The indicator light illuminates when the beep function is set to on. The beep sounds when pushing and holding a button or when a prohibited operation is performed. ● "Guidance Voice": Select to toggle the voice guidance function between on and off. The indicator light illuminates when the voice guidance function is set to on. INFO: For more details about "Ringtone", "Incoming Call" and "Outgoing Call", refer to the vehicle Owner's Manual. Setting items ● "Audio Volume": Adjust the volume level of the audio system by touching "+" or "Ϫ". ● "Guidance Volume": Adjust the volume level of voice guidance by touching "+" or "Ϫ".
